Handover — Marta to Deniz: While I'm at the Kellport site, you're covering contractor visits to the hardware lab on Level 3. Visiting contractors from Brightvale Assembly must sign in at reception, wear high-vis at all times, and be escorted past the calibration benches. For the lab door itself, use the pass below.

door code, hahop-bawif: bdg-B-76

## Tuning

The receipt mailer (Almsgate) batches donation receipts and sends through the Thornquay relay. On-call: if the queue backs up, resist the urge to crank batch size — the relay rate-limits per connection, and bigger batches just mean bigger retries. Scale worker count first, then shorten the flush interval. Dedupe window must stay longer than the retry horizon or donors get duplicate receipts, which generates tickets. All knobs live in one place and are read at worker start. Current production values follow.

tuning table, kajop-yafof:
QUOTAS = {
    "wenath": 10,
    "ulaael": 5,
}

Changelog 2.4.0 — Brimstock restock planner, changed defaults. Planning horizon cut from 14 to 7 days; low-volume machines are now batched by route rather than zone. Demand smoothing window widened, and the stockout penalty weight doubled, which shifts plans toward fuller trucks and fewer visits. Operators in the Velden pilot saw ~12% fewer emergency restocks. No schema changes; rollback is a straight redeploy of 2.3.x. Release manager: verify regional overrides before promoting. The new default configuration values are as follows.

service settings:
[pelius]
port = 7000
region = north-2
host = pelius.tolvaqhq.internal
team = casax
timeout_ms = 2000
retries = 1

Key ceremony checklist, item 4 of 9 (hi, new folks!)

Before we re-sign the Thornwick static-analysis baseline file, two people from different squads have to unlock the baseline vault together. Don't skip this — an unsigned baseline means CI treats every legacy warning as new, and nobody wants that Monday. Grab a witness, open the ceremony terminal in the Pellbrook room, and when the vault prompts you, enter the recovery passphrase:

vault phrase of kahap-yahaf = eliax-sorael